Looking for warm weather? Then head to Erzincan in July, when the average temperature is 23 °C, and the highest can go up to 31 °C. The coldest month, on the other hand, is January, when it can get as cold as -6 °C, with an average temperature of -3 °C. You’re likely to see more rain in May, when precipitation is around 54 mm. In contrast, August is usually the driest month of the year in Erzincan, with an average rainfall of 7 mm.
